Can Chickens, pheasants, and turkeys be successfully crossed?

0

Chickens and pheasants have been successfully crossed but the hatchability rate is low. The progeny of this cross are usually sterile. Chickens and turkeys will not cross. Some people have the misconception that the “Turkan” breed of chickens is the result of a cross between a chicken and a turkey.
